Job Description

Job Summary

Provide ongoing support of real estate transaction activities on behalf of BKM Capital Partners and its partners. Command mastery in the acquisition and disposition of real estate properties. Coordinate field resources and other stakeholders with acquisitions, dispositions, recapitalizations and financing.

This role is 100% in-office due to the collaborative nature of our organization.

List Of Key Responsibilities

  • Assist in and coordinate the following Acquisition, Disposition and Reporting activities.
  • Assist in solicitation of Due Diligence service provider's proposals and management of services. Track service provider deliverables and costs
  • Process and coding of department related invoices
  • Assist in preparation and updating of Acquisition closing, Loan and Disposition expense budget and property level Due Diligence check list
  • Assist in the Due Diligence and Loan process including management of schedules, status and meetings
  • Coordinate the solicitation, receipt, review and approval of all tenant estoppels
  • Coordinate and track Lender required estoppels and SNDAs
  • Assembly of document, reports and information required by loan placement agents, lenders and appraisers
  • Coordination with Title and Escrow including solicitation of Preliminary Title Reports and coordination of Legal review
  • Assist in the preparation of closing proration's and Closing Statements
  • Research and maintain market data
  • Maintain Acquisition Tracking Report
  • Maintain Acquisition and Disposition master file including offering memorandums, property data and Disposition document center for each property
  • Prepare marketing data, maps, photos, site plans and other statistics for use in Investment Committee and Due Diligence Memos
  • Perform other duties as requested by BKM commensurate with your qualifications and experience

Education and Experience:

  • BA/BS degree required
  • 3-5 years of diversified commercial real estate experience (Title/Escrow, Transactions, Management, Leasing, Development, Investment and/ or Finance)
  • 2-3 years experience with commercial assets essential, industrial a plus
  • 2-3 years experience in Acquisitions and/ or Dispositions
  • Knowledge of the concepts such as: Special Purpose Entities, Tenant Estoppels, Purchase and Sale Agreements, SNDA’s and other terms relevant to Transaction activity
  • Project Management experience preferred
